*{margin:0;padding:0;box-sizing:border-box}:root,[data-theme=dark]{--bg: #0a0e1a;--bg2: #111827;--bg3: #1a2236;--bg4: #243049;--text: #e2e8f0;--text2: #94a3b8;--text3: #64748b;--primary: #3b82f6;--primary-glow: rgba(59, 130, 246, .3);--green: #10b981;--red: #ef4444;--orange: #f59e0b;--purple: #8b5cf6;--gold: #d4a843;--border: rgba(255, 255, 255, .06);--glass: rgba(17, 24, 39, .7);--glass2: rgba(26, 34, 54, .8);--radius: 12px;--radius-lg: 16px;--radius-xl: 24px;--shadow: 0 4px 24px rgba(0, 0, 0, .3);--transition: all .25s cubic-bezier(.4, 0, .2, 1)}[data-theme=light]{--bg: #f0f2f5;--bg2: #ffffff;--bg3: #f8f9fc;--bg4: #e5e7eb;--text: #1e293b;--text2: #475569;--text3: #94a3b8;--primary: #2563eb;--primary-glow: rgba(37, 99, 235, .2);--green: #059669;--red: #dc2626;--orange: #d97706;--purple: #7c3aed;--gold: #b8860b;--border: rgba(0, 0, 0, .08);--glass: rgba(255, 255, 255, .9);--glass2: rgba(255, 255, 255, .95);--shadow: 0 4px 24px rgba(0, 0, 0, .08)}[data-theme=light] .login-wrapper{background:linear-gradient(135deg,#e8eaf6,#c5cae9,#e8eaf6)}[data-theme=light] .login-card .logo h1{background:linear-gradient(135deg,#1e293b,#475569);-webkit-background-clip:text;background-clip:text;-webkit-text-fill-color:transparent}[data-theme=light] .toast.success{background:#ecfdf5;color:#065f46;border:1px solid rgba(16,185,129,.3)}[data-theme=light] .toast.error{background:#fef2f2;color:#7f1d1d;border:1px solid rgba(239,68,68,.3)}[data-theme=light] .toast.warning{background:#fffbeb;color:#78350f;border:1px solid rgba(245,158,11,.3)}[data-theme=light] .toast.info{background:#eff6ff;color:#1e3a5f;border:1px solid rgba(59,130,246,.3)}html{font-size:14px}body{font-family:Inter,system-ui,-apple-system,sans-serif;background:var(--bg);color:var(--text);min-height:100vh;overflow-x:hidden}a{color:var(--primary);text-decoration:none}button{border:none;cursor:pointer;font-family:inherit}input,select,textarea{font-family:inherit}.hidden{display:none!important}::selection{background:var(--primary);color:#fff}::-webkit-scrollbar{width:6px}::-webkit-scrollbar-track{background:var(--bg2)}::-webkit-scrollbar-thumb{background:var(--bg4);border-radius:3px}.login-wrapper{min-height:100vh;display:flex;align-items:center;justify-content:center;background:linear-gradient(135deg,#0a0e1a,#1a1a3e,#0a0e1a);position:relative;overflow:hidden}.login-wrapper:before{content:"";position:absolute;width:500px;height:500px;border-radius:50%;background:radial-gradient(circle,rgba(59,130,246,.08),transparent 70%);top:-100px;right:-100px;animation:float 8s infinite}.login-wrapper:after{content:"";position:absolute;width:400px;height:400px;border-radius:50%;background:radial-gradient(circle,rgba(139,92,246,.06),transparent 70%);bottom:-100px;left:-100px;animation:float 10s infinite reverse}@keyframes float{0%,to{transform:translateY(0)}50%{transform:translateY(-30px)}}.login-card{background:var(--glass2);-webkit-backdrop-filter:blur(20px);backdrop-filter:blur(20px);border:1px solid var(--border);border-radius:var(--radius-xl);padding:48px 40px;width:420px;max-width:90vw;position:relative;z-index:1;animation:slideUp .6s cubic-bezier(.16,1,.3,1)}@keyframes slideUp{0%{opacity:0;transform:translateY(30px)}to{opacity:1;transform:translateY(0)}}.login-card .logo{text-align:center;margin-bottom:32px}.login-card .logo .icon{width:64px;height:64px;background:linear-gradient(135deg,var(--primary),var(--purple));border-radius:18px;display:flex;align-items:center;justify-content:center;font-size:28px;font-weight:800;color:#fff;margin:0 auto 16px;box-shadow:0 8px 32px #3b82f64d}.login-card .logo h1{font-size:22px;font-weight:700;background:linear-gradient(135deg,#fff,#94a3b8);-webkit-background-clip:text;background-clip:text;-webkit-text-fill-color:transparent}.login-card .logo p{color:var(--text2);font-size:13px;margin-top:4px}.form-group{margin-bottom:20px}.form-group label{display:block;font-size:13px;font-weight:500;color:var(--text2);margin-bottom:6px}.form-group input,.form-group select,.form-group textarea{width:100%;padding:12px 16px;background:var(--bg3);border:1px solid var(--border);border-radius:var(--radius);color:var(--text);font-size:14px;transition:var(--transition);outline:none}.form-group input:focus,.form-group select:focus,.form-group textarea:focus{border-color:var(--primary);box-shadow:0 0 0 3px var(--primary-glow)}.form-group input::placeholder{color:var(--text3)}.btn{display:inline-flex;align-items:center;gap:8px;padding:10px 20px;border-radius:var(--radius);font-size:13px;font-weight:600;transition:var(--transition);white-space:nowrap}.btn:hover{transform:translateY(-1px)}.btn-primary{background:linear-gradient(135deg,var(--primary),#2563eb);color:#fff;width:100%}.btn-primary:hover{box-shadow:0 4px 20px #3b82f666}.btn-gold{background:linear-gradient(135deg,var(--gold),#b8941f);color:#fff}.btn-green{background:var(--green);color:#fff}.btn-red{background:var(--red);color:#fff}.btn-outline{background:transparent;border:1px solid var(--border);color:var(--text2)}.btn-outline:hover{border-color:var(--primary);color:var(--primary);background:#3b82f60d}.btn-sm{padding:6px 14px;font-size:12px}.btn-login{display:flex;justify-content:center;padding:14px;font-size:15px;margin-top:8px}.app-layout{display:flex;min-height:100vh}.sidebar{width:260px;background:var(--bg2);border-right:1px solid var(--border);display:flex;flex-direction:column;position:fixed;top:0;bottom:0;left:0;z-index:100;transition:var(--transition)}.sidebar .brand{padding:24px;display:flex;align-items:center;gap:12px;border-bottom:1px solid var(--border)}.sidebar .brand .brand-icon{width:36px;height:36px;background:linear-gradient(135deg,var(--primary),var(--purple));border-radius:10px;display:flex;align-items:center;justify-content:center;font-size:15px;font-weight:700;color:#fff}.sidebar .brand h2{font-size:15px;font-weight:700;color:var(--gold)}.sidebar .brand p{font-size:11px;color:var(--text3);margin-top:2px}.nav-section{padding:16px 0;flex:1;overflow-y:auto}.nav-item{display:flex;align-items:center;gap:12px;padding:12px 24px;color:var(--text2);font-size:14px;cursor:pointer;transition:var(--transition);border-left:3px solid transparent}.nav-item:hover{background:#3b82f60d;color:var(--text)}.nav-item.active{background:#3b82f61a;color:var(--primary);border-left-color:var(--primary);font-weight:600}.nav-item i{width:20px;text-align:center}.sidebar-footer{padding:16px 20px;border-top:1px solid var(--border)}.user-info{display:flex;align-items:center;gap:12px;margin-bottom:12px}.user-avatar{width:36px;height:36px;border-radius:50%;background:linear-gradient(135deg,var(--primary),var(--purple));display:flex;align-items:center;justify-content:center;font-size:14px;font-weight:600;color:#fff}.user-name{font-size:13px;font-weight:600}.user-role{font-size:11px;color:var(--text3)}.btn-logout{width:100%;justify-content:center;padding:10px;background:var(--bg3);color:var(--text2);border-radius:var(--radius)}.btn-logout:hover{background:var(--bg4);color:var(--text)}.main{margin-left:260px;flex:1;padding:32px;min-height:100vh}.page-header{margin-bottom:28px}.page-header h1{font-size:24px;font-weight:700;display:flex;align-items:center;gap:10px}.page-header p{color:var(--text2);font-size:14px;margin-top:4px}.stats-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(160px,1fr));gap:16px;margin-bottom:28px}.stat-card{background:var(--glass2);border:1px solid var(--border);border-radius:var(--radius-lg);padding:24px;position:relative;overflow:hidden;transition:var(--transition)}.stat-card:hover{transform:translateY(-2px);box-shadow:var(--shadow)}.stat-card .icon{width:44px;height:44px;border-radius:12px;display:flex;align-items:center;justify-content:center;font-size:18px;margin-bottom:16px}.stat-card .value{font-size:28px;font-weight:800}.stat-card .label{font-size:13px;color:var(--text2);margin-top:4px}.stat-card:after{content:"";position:absolute;top:0;right:0;width:80px;height:80px;border-radius:0 var(--radius-lg) 0 80px;opacity:.08}.stat-card.blue .icon{background:#3b82f626;color:var(--primary)}.stat-card.blue:after{background:var(--primary)}.stat-card.green .icon{background:#10b98126;color:var(--green)}.stat-card.green:after{background:var(--green)}.stat-card.orange .icon{background:#f59e0b26;color:var(--orange)}.stat-card.orange:after{background:var(--orange)}.stat-card.red .icon{background:#ef444426;color:var(--red)}.stat-card.red:after{background:var(--red)}.stat-card.purple .icon{background:#8b5cf626;color:var(--purple)}.stat-card.purple:after{background:var(--purple)}.stat-card.gold .icon{background:#d4a84326;color:var(--gold)}.stat-card.gold:after{background:var(--gold)}.card{background:var(--glass2);border:1px solid var(--border);border-radius:var(--radius-lg);overflow:hidden;transition:var(--transition)}.card:hover{box-shadow:0 2px 16px #0003}.card-header{display:flex;justify-content:space-between;align-items:center;padding:20px 24px;border-bottom:1px solid var(--border)}.card-header h3{font-size:16px;font-weight:600;display:flex;align-items:center;gap:8px}.card-body{padding:24px}table{width:100%;border-collapse:collapse}th{padding:12px 16px;text-align:left;font-size:12px;font-weight:600;color:var(--text3);text-transform:uppercase;letter-spacing:.5px;border-bottom:1px solid var(--border)}td{padding:14px 16px;font-size:13px;border-bottom:1px solid var(--border)}tr:last-child td{border-bottom:none}tr:hover td{background:#3b82f605}.badge{display:inline-flex;padding:4px 12px;border-radius:20px;font-size:11px;font-weight:600;white-space:nowrap}.badge.yangi{background:#3b82f626;color:#60a5fa}.badge.qabul_qilindi{background:#10b98126;color:#34d399}.badge.bajarilmoqda{background:#f59e0b26;color:#fbbf24}.badge.bajarildi{background:#10b98133;color:#10b981}.badge.rad_etildi{background:#ef444426;color:#f87171}.badge.muddati_otgan{background:#ef444433;color:#ef4444}.badge.javob_kutilmoqda{background:#8b5cf626;color:#a78bfa}.badge.javob_yuborildi{background:#8b5cf633;color:#c4b5fd}.badge.qayta_ishlash{background:#f59e0b33;color:#fbbf24}.badge.qabul{background:#10b98126;color:#34d399}.badge.rad{background:#ef444426;color:#f87171}.badge.past{background:#64748b26;color:#94a3b8}.badge.orta{background:#f59e0b26;color:#fbbf24}.badge.yuqori{background:#ef444426;color:#f87171}.badge.juda_muhim{background:#ef444440;color:#ef4444;animation:pulse 2s infinite}@keyframes pulse{0%,to{opacity:1}50%{opacity:.7}}.modal-overlay{position:fixed;top:0;left:0;right:0;bottom:0;background:#0009;-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);display:flex;align-items:center;justify-content:center;z-index:1000;animation:fadeIn .2s}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}.modal{background:var(--bg2);border:1px solid var(--border);border-radius:var(--radius-xl);width:700px;max-width:90vw;max-height:85vh;overflow-y:auto;animation:modalIn .3s cubic-bezier(.16,1,.3,1)}@keyframes modalIn{0%{opacity:0;transform:scale(.95) translateY(10px)}to{opacity:1;transform:scale(1) translateY(0)}}.modal-header{display:flex;justify-content:space-between;align-items:center;padding:20px 28px;border-bottom:1px solid var(--border)}.modal-header h3{font-size:16px;font-weight:600}.modal-close{width:32px;height:32px;border-radius:50%;background:var(--bg3);color:var(--text2);display:flex;align-items:center;justify-content:center;cursor:pointer;font-size:18px;border:none;transition:var(--transition)}.modal-close:hover{background:var(--red);color:#fff}.modal-body{padding:28px}.kpi-row{display:flex;justify-content:space-between;align-items:center;margin-bottom:8px}.kpi-bar{height:8px;background:var(--bg4);border-radius:4px;overflow:hidden;margin-bottom:20px}.kpi-fill{height:100%;border-radius:4px;transition:width .8s cubic-bezier(.4,0,.2,1)}.filter-btn{transition:var(--transition)}.filter-btn.active{background:var(--primary)!important;color:#fff!important;border-color:var(--primary)!important}.toast{position:fixed;bottom:24px;right:24px;padding:14px 24px;border-radius:var(--radius);font-size:13px;font-weight:500;display:flex;align-items:center;gap:10px;z-index:9999;animation:slideIn .3s cubic-bezier(.16,1,.3,1);box-shadow:var(--shadow);max-width:400px}@keyframes slideIn{0%{transform:translate(100px);opacity:0}to{transform:translate(0);opacity:1}}.toast.success{background:#065f46;color:#6ee7b7;border:1px solid rgba(16,185,129,.3)}.toast.error{background:#7f1d1d;color:#fca5a5;border:1px solid rgba(239,68,68,.3)}.toast.warning{background:#78350f;color:#fcd34d;border:1px solid rgba(245,158,11,.3)}.toast.info{background:#1e3a5f;color:#93c5fd;border:1px solid rgba(59,130,246,.3)}.timeline-item{border-left:2px solid var(--border);padding:12px 0 12px 16px;margin-left:8px;position:relative}.timeline-item:before{content:"";position:absolute;left:-5px;top:16px;width:8px;height:8px;border-radius:50%;background:var(--primary)}.timeline-item .time{font-size:11px;color:var(--text3);margin-bottom:2px}.timeline-item .action{font-size:13px}.grid-2{display:grid;grid-template-columns:1fr 1fr;gap:20px}.flex{display:flex}.gap-2{gap:8px}.gap-3{gap:12px}.mt-4{margin-top:16px}.mb-4{margin-bottom:16px}.flex-wrap{flex-wrap:wrap}.justify-between{justify-content:space-between}.items-center{align-items:center}.text-center{text-align:center}@media(max-width:768px){.sidebar{width:0;transform:translate(-100%)}.main{margin-left:0;padding:16px}.stats-grid{grid-template-columns:repeat(2,1fr)}.grid-2{grid-template-columns:1fr}.modal{width:95vw}}.loading{display:flex;align-items:center;justify-content:center;padding:40px}.spinner{width:32px;height:32px;border:3px solid var(--border);border-top-color:var(--primary);border-radius:50%;animation:spin .8s linear infinite}@keyframes spin{to{transform:rotate(360deg)}}input[type=checkbox]{-webkit-appearance:none;-moz-appearance:none;appearance:none;width:18px;height:18px;border:2px solid var(--border);border-radius:4px;background:var(--bg3);cursor:pointer;transition:var(--transition);position:relative;flex-shrink:0}input[type=checkbox]:checked{background:var(--primary);border-color:var(--primary)}input[type=checkbox]:checked:after{content:"✓";position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);color:#fff;font-size:12px;font-weight:700}.demo-hint{background:var(--bg3);border:1px solid var(--border);border-radius:var(--radius);padding:12px 16px;margin-bottom:20px;font-size:12px;color:var(--text2)}.demo-hint code{background:var(--bg4);padding:2px 6px;color:var(--text);font-size:13px;transition:var(--transition)}.search-box input:focus{border-color:var(--primary);background:var(--bg2);outline:none;box-shadow:0 0 0 3px var(--primary-glow)}.table-container{width:100%;overflow-x:auto;border-radius:var(--radius)}.cred-card:hover{border-color:var(--primary)!important;box-shadow:var(--shadow);transform:translateY(-2px)}.empty-state{text-align:center;padding:40px;color:var(--text3)}.empty-state i{font-size:48px;margin-bottom:16px;opacity:.3}.empty-state p{font-size:14px}
